tronco
Signification (Anglais)
- (masculine) tree trunk
- (masculine) trunk; torso
- (masculine) in a tree structure, a major branch from which smaller branches stem
- (masculine) a language family which is not a subfamily (that is, the topmost family of a language family tree)
- (masculine) frustum (the portion of a solid hat lies between two parallel planes)
- (masculine) stocks (type of device for public humiliation and punishment)
- (historical, masculine) a post where slaves were tied to be flogged
- (masculine) prison, jail

Prononcé comme (IPA)
/ˈtɾõ.ku/
Étymologie (Anglais)
In summary
Inherited from Latin truncus (“tree trunk; trunk of a human; cut-off piece”).
